Abstract
By NMR analysis of (acrylonitrile-methyl-methacrylate) copolymer (PAM), the methoxy resonance of the M units (M: methyl-methacrylate) adjacent to A (A: acrylonitrile) is shifted to lower magnetic fields [l], This phenomenon is due to the electronegativity of the substituant (CN) of the A units [l]. The resonances of α-methyl protons of the polymethyl methacrylate (PM), which are quite sensitive to the configurational effects of isotactic (i), heterotactic (h), and syndiotactic (s) triad sequences, could have a very complicated pattern in NMR spectra of PAM.
